A triangle has a side lengths of 3 centimeters, 5 centimeters, and 4 centimeters. Abe used converse of the Pythagorean Theorem to determine whether it is a right triangle.

3^2 + 5^2 = 4^2

9 + 25 = 16

34 ≠ 16

Abe concluded that it is not a right triangle. Is Abe correct?

    No, Abe is incorrect.

    If you don't know which side is the hypotenuse, you have to try every possibility.

    3^ + 4^ = 5^

    25 = 25

    The triangle is a right triangle. The side which is 5 cm long is the hypotenuse.
